#866dce h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#866dce is composed of 52.5% red, 42.7%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35% cyan, 47.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 255.5 degrees, a saturation of 49.7% and a lightness of 61.8%. #866dce color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daff with #0d009d.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#866dce color description : Slightly desaturated violet.

The hexadecimal color #866dce has RGB values of R:134, G:109,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 8809934.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f4f1fa is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9aa1 is the less saturated color, while #7040fb is the most saturated one.
